Table 2.
Antioxidant Intervention | Animal Models | Species/Gender | Age at Evaluation (Week) | Reprogramming Effects | Ref. |
---|---|---|---|---|---|
Natural antioxidants | |||||
Vitamin C 350 mg/kg/day i.p. daily at gestational day 8 to 14 | Prenatal LPS Exposure |
SD rat/M | 12 | ↓ BP | [82] |
α-tocopherol 350 mg/kg/day via gavage at gestational day 13 to 20 | Prenatal LPS Exposure |
Wistar rat/M | 28 | ↓ BP | [67] |
l-arginine, l-taurine, Vitamins C and E 2 weeks before until 8 weeks after birth | Genetic hypertension | SHR/M and F | 9 | ↓ BP | [83] |
l-arginine, l-taurine, Vitamins C and E 2 weeks before until 8 weeks after birth | Genetic hypertension | SHR/M and F | 50 | ↓ BP, ↓ proteinuria | [84] |
l-arginine, l-taurine, Vitamins C and E 2 weeks before until 4 weeks after birth | Genetic hypertension | FHH rat/M and F | 36 | ↓ BP, ↓ proteinuria, ↓ glomerulosclerosis | [85] |
0.25% l-citrulline in drinking water in pregnancy and lactation | Maternal caloric restriction diet, 50% | SD rat/M | 12 | ↓ kidney injury, ↑ nephron number | [29] |
0.25% l-citrulline in drinking water in pregnancy and lactation | Maternal streptozotocin -induced diabetes | SD rat/M | 12 | ↓ BP, ↓ kidney injury | [32] |
0.25% l-citrulline in drinking water in pregnancy and lactation | Prenatal dexamethasone exposure | SD rat/M | 12 | ↓ BP | [35] |
0.25% l-citrulline in drinking water 2 weeks before until 6 weeks after birth | Genetic hypertension | SHR/M and F | 50 | ↓ BP | [86] |
l-tryptophan 200 mg/kg BW/day via oral gavage in pregnancy | Maternal adenosine-induced CKD | SD rat/M | 12 | ↓ BP, ↓ Cr level | [60] |
BCAA-supplemented diet in pregnancy |
Maternal caloric Restriction, 70% |
SD rat/M | 16 | ↓ BP | [87]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al caloric restriction | SD rat/M | 12 | ↓ BP | [30]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al l-NAME exposure | SD rat/M | 12 | ↓ BP | [34]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al methyl-donor diet | SD rat/M | 12 | ↓ BP | [59]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al constant light exposure | SD rat/M | 12 | ↓ BP | [88]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al high-fructose diet, 60% | SD rat/M | 12 | ↓ BP | [89] |
0.01% melatonin in drinking water in pregnancy and lactation | Maternal high-fructose diet plus post-weaning high-salt diet | SD rat/M | 12 | ↓ BP | [90] |
0.01% melatonin in drinking water in pregnancy and lactation | Prenatal dexamethasone exposure | SD rat/M | 16 | ↓ BP | [91] |
0.01% melatonin in drinking water in pregnancy and lactation | Prenatal dexamethasone exposure plus post-weaning high-fat diet | SD rat/M | 16 | ↓ BP | [92] |
Melatonin 10 mg/kg/day in drinking water in pregnancy | Genetic hypertension model | SHR/M | 16 | ↓ BP | [93] |
0.05% resveratrol in drinking water in pregnancy and lactation | Maternal TCDD and dexamethasone exposures | SD rat/M | 16 | ↓ BP | [62] |
50 mg/L resveratrol in drinking water in pregnancy and lactation | Maternal bisphenol A exposure and high-fat diet | SD rat/M | 16 | ↓ BP | [63] |
50 mg/L resveratrol in drinking water in pregnancy and lactation | Maternal plus post-weaning high-fructose diet | SD rat/M | 12 | ↓ BP | [58] |
50 mg/L resveratrol in drinking water in pregnancy and lactation | Maternal l-NAME plus postnatal high-fat diet | SD rat/M | 16 | ↓ BP | [94] |
Synthetic antioxidants | |||||
Lazaroid 10 mg/kg/day via gavage in pregnancy | Maternal low protein diet, 9% | Wistar rat/M | 12 | ↓ BP | [31] |
MitoQ 500 µM in drinking water in pregnancy and lactation | Maternal smoking exposure | Balb/c mice/M | 13 | ↓ BP, ↓ kidney injury, ↑ nephron number | [70] |
Dimethyl fumarate 50 mg/kg/day via gavage in pregnancy | Prenatal dexamethasone and postnatal high-fat diet |
SD rat/M | 16 | ↓ BP | [95] |
Tempol 172 mg/L in drinking water 2 weeks before until 8 weeks after birth | Genetic hypertension | SHR/Mand F | 50 | ↓ BP, ↓ proteinuria | [96] |
1% NAC in drinking water in pregnancy and lactation |
Suramin administration | SD rat/M | 12 | ↓ BP | [33] |
1% NAC in drinking water in pregnancy and lactation |
Maternal l-NAME exposure |
SD rat/M | 12 | ↓ BP | [34] |
1% NAC in drinking water in pregnancy and lactation |
Prenatal dexamethasone and postnatal high-fat diet |
SD rat/M | 12 | ↓ BP | [36] |
1% NAC in drinking water in pregnancy and lactation |
Genetic hypertension model | SHR rat/M | 12 | ↓ BP | [97] |
Studies tabulated according to types of antioxidant intervention, animal models and age at evaluation. BP = blood pressure. CKD = chronic kidney disease. Cr = creatinine. FHH = Fawn hooded hypertensive rat. L−NAME = NG−nitro−L−arginine−methyl ester. M = male. F = female. NAC = N-acetylcysteine. BCAA = branched-chain amino acid. LPS = lipopolysaccharide. SD = Sprague-Dawley rat. SHR = spontaneously hypertensive rat. TCDD = 2,3,7,8-tetrachlorodibenzo-p-dioxin; ↑= increased; ↓= decreased.
